About Banking & Finance Law in Murcia, Spain

Banking & Finance law in Murcia, Spain governs all legal aspects related to the banking and financial sector within the region. This includes regulations on banking institutions, loans, interest rates, investments, and more.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

You may need a lawyer for Banking & Finance in Murcia, Spain in situations such as loan disputes, investment fraud, financial regulatory compliance, debt recovery, and any other legal issues related to banking and finance.

Local Laws Overview

Local laws in Murcia, Spain regarding Banking & Finance cover regulations set by the Bank of Spain, consumer protection laws related to financial products, anti-money laundering laws, and regulations governing financial institutions.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: Can a bank foreclose on my property in Murcia, Spain?

A: Yes, banks in Murcia, Spain have the right to foreclose on a property if the individual fails to meet their loan obligations.

Q: What are the interest rate caps on loans in Murcia, Spain?

A: The interest rate caps on loans in Murcia, Spain vary depending on the type of loan and are regulated by the Bank of Spain.

Q: How can I file a complaint against a financial institution in Murcia, Spain?

A: You can file a complaint with the Bank of Spain or seek legal assistance to address any grievances against a financial institution.
